× For example, cookers for cooking cook rice, the stove for preparing meals, the microwave to quickly to quick heating food.
✓ For example, cookers for cooking rice, the stove for preparing meals, and the microwave for quickly heating food.
The phrase 'cooking cook rice' is redundant; 'cooking rice' is correct. Also, 'to quickly to quick heating food' is incorrect; it should be 'for quickly heating food' to properly express purpose and use the correct form of the verb.
× However, my favorite machine says microwave because it's very convenient and save me a lot of time.
✓ However, my favorite machine is the microwave because it's very convenient and saves me a lot of time.
The verb 'says' is incorrectly used instead of 'is' to identify the favorite machine. Also, 'save' should be 'saves' to agree with the singular subject 'it'.
× Well, in my home I don't have washing machines or sleeping machines because I usually do almost the housework in my home.
✓ Well, in my home I don't have washing machines or sweeping machines because I usually do almost all the housework myself.
The word 'sleeping machines' is a typo and should be 'sweeping machines'. Also, 'almost the housework' is incorrect; it should be 'almost all the housework' to correctly quantify the amount of work done.
× However, I think those washing machines or sweeping machines are quite important for most people because they have their housework more convenient and save a lot of time.
✓ However, I think washing machines and sweeping machines are quite important for most people because they make their housework more convenient and save a lot of time.
The phrase 'they have their housework more convenient' is incorrect; it should be 'they make their housework more convenient' to correctly express causation. Also, 'those' is unnecessary here.
× If I have them, I believe my daily routine will be.
✓ If I had them, I believe my daily routine would be easier.
The sentence is incomplete and uses incorrect tense for a hypothetical situation. The correct form is the second conditional: 'If I had them' and 'would be'. Also, adding 'easier' completes the thought.
× Usually I don't read the instruction before the using magazines or the machines because usually that those my dad will do it and they will teach me how to use the machines more than reading the instruction will have which have many different details that difficult to understand.
✓ Usually, I don't read the instructions before using machines or magazines because my dad usually does it and teaches me how to use the machines rather than me reading the instructions, which have many details that are difficult to understand.
The sentence has multiple errors: 'the instruction' should be plural 'instructions'; 'before the using magazines' is incorrect, should be 'before using machines or magazines'; 'that those my dad' is incorrect, should be 'my dad'; 'more than reading the instruction will have' is awkward and incorrect, rephrased for clarity; 'which have many different details that difficult to understand' needs 'are' before 'difficult'.
× Well, I think it's very important to read the instruction because they help you understand how that product properly and avoid making mistake.
✓ Well, I think it's very important to read the instructions because they help you understand how to use the product properly and avoid making mistakes.
'Instruction' should be plural 'instructions'. The phrase 'how that product properly' is incorrect; it should be 'how to use the product properly'. 'Making mistake' should be plural 'making mistakes'.
× For example, if you don't read instruction, you might connecting things correctly incorrectly and damage the items.
✓ For example, if you don't read the instructions, you might connect things incorrectly and damage the items.
'Read instruction' should be 'read the instructions'. 'Might connecting' is incorrect; modal verb 'might' should be followed by base verb 'connect'. 'Correctly incorrectly' is contradictory; 'incorrectly' is the intended adverb.
× However, if someone read that, you can also ask them to explain to you.
✓ However, if someone has read that, you can also ask them to explain it to you.
The verb tense should be present perfect 'has read' to indicate completed action. 'Explain to you' is better as 'explain it to you' to specify what is being explained.
